Passer au contenu principal

cramersV

Introduit dans : v22.1.0 Le V de Cramer (parfois aussi appelé phi de Cramer) est une mesure d’association entre deux colonnes d’une table. Le résultat de la fonction cramersV varie de 0 (ce qui correspond à l’absence d’association entre les variables) à 1, et ne peut atteindre 1 que lorsque chaque valeur est entièrement déterminée par l’autre. Il peut être interprété comme l’association entre deux variables, exprimée en pourcentage de leur variation maximale possible.
Pour une version du V de Cramer corrigée du biais, voir : cramersVBiasCorrected
Syntaxe
cramersV(column1, column2)
Arguments Valeur renvoyée Renvoie une valeur comprise entre 0 (correspondant à l’absence d’association entre les valeurs des colonnes) et 1 (association complète). Float64 Exemples Aucune association entre les colonnes
Query
SELECT
    cramersV(a, b)
FROM
    (
        SELECT
            number % 3 AS a,
            number % 5 AS b
        FROM
            numbers(150)
    );
Response
┌─cramersV(a, b)─┐
│              0 │
└────────────────┘
Association élevée entre les colonnes
Query
SELECT
    cramersV(a, b)
FROM
    (
        SELECT
            number % 10 AS a,
            if (number % 12 = 0, (number + 1) % 5, number % 5) AS b
        FROM
            numbers(150)
    );
Response
┌─────cramersV(a, b)─┐
│ 0.9066801892162646 │
└────────────────────┘
Dernière modification le 29 juin 2026